WTA: Svitolina leaves Kontaveit no chance in Rome semi-final

Elina Svitolina is in the final of the WTA-Premier-Tournament in Rome. The Ukrainian defeated Anett Kontaveit in two sets.

It only took 74 minutes, then Elina Svitolina secured her way into the final of the WTA Premier Tournament in Rome with an unchallenged 6-4 and 6-3 win over Anett Kontaveit. There she will meet either Simona Halep or Maria Sharapova.

Svitolina has defeated Angelique Kerber in the round of the last eight, as clearly as in the semi-final round now Kontaveit. The last few weeks had not been particularly successful for the 23-year-old Ukrainian – at the beginning of the season Svitolina had won the titles in Brisbane and Dubai with strong performances.
